The Complete Overview of How to Flush a Rheem Water Heater

The first rule of how to flush a Rheem water heater is to treat it like a delicate ecosystem. Your tank isn’t just holding water—it’s a closed system where sediment, corrosion, and mineral deposits accumulate over time. Rheem’s engineering excels in durability, but even their high-end models (like the Prestige or Performance series) aren’t immune to the effects of hard water. The process of flushing is deceptively simple: drain the tank, rinse out the sediment, and refill it. But the devil is in the details. A poorly executed flush can introduce air into the system, damage the dip tube, or even strip the drain valve’s threads, turning a 30-minute job into a costly repair.

Before you begin, gather your tools: a garden hose (long enough to reach a drain), a wrench (preferably a basin wrench to avoid slipping), a bucket for the first few gallons (sediment is thickest at the bottom), and a flashlight to inspect the tank’s interior. Rheem recommends using a hose with a shutoff valve to control the flow—no need to let the tank drain in a torrent. Pro tip: If your water heater is in a tight space, consider removing the access panel first to avoid cramped maneuvering. And always turn off the power (electric) or pilot light (gas) before starting. Safety isn’t optional; it’s the foundation of a successful flush.

Core Mechanisms: How It Works

At its core, a Rheem water heater operates on a simple principle: heat transfer. Cold water enters the tank at the bottom, passes through a dip tube to the heat exchanger, and exits as hot water at the top. Over time, minerals like calcium and magnesium precipitate out of the water, settling at the bottom of the tank. This sediment acts as an insulator, forcing the heating element to work harder and longer to maintain temperature. The drain valve at the base of the tank is designed to release this buildup, but it’s not a self-cleaning feature—it requires manual intervention.

When you flush the tank, you’re essentially reversing the flow of water to scour the sediment from the bottom upward. The drain valve’s position is critical; Rheem models often place it slightly off-center to prevent airlocks that can stall the process. During flushing, the sediment is carried out through the hose, but the first few gallons will be the thickest, resembling muddy sludge. This is why using a bucket for the initial drainage is wise—it prevents clogs in the hose and gives you a visual gauge of the sediment’s severity. The goal isn’t just to empty the tank but to agitate the sediment enough to dislodge it from the tank walls and heating elements.

Comprehensive FAQs

Q: How often should I flush my Rheem water heater?

A: Rheem recommends flushing storage tanks annually if you live in an area with hard water (high mineral content). For soft water areas, every 18–24 months may suffice. Tankless models should be descaled every 1–2 years. Check your water hardness levels locally—if they’re above 7 grains per gallon, stick to the annual schedule.

Q: What’s the best time of year to flush my water heater?

A: Schedule flushing during a period of low hot water demand, such as late summer or early fall. Avoid winter, as you’ll rely on the heater during cold months. If you must flush in winter, do it on a day when you can tolerate slightly cooler showers while the tank refills.

Q: Can I flush my Rheem water heater without a garden hose?

A: While possible, it’s not ideal. Without a hose, you’ll need to manually bail out sediment-laden water with a bucket, which is messy and less effective. If you lack a hose, use a large container and pour the water down a drain slowly to avoid clogging. However, a hose with a shutoff valve is the gold standard for controlling flow and sediment removal.

Q: How do I know if my Rheem water heater needs flushing more frequently?

A: Signs include:

  • Water that’s discolored (rusty or cloudy) when hot.
  • A loud rumbling or popping noise from the tank.
  • Hot water taking longer to heat up than usual.
  • Higher-than-average energy bills.
If you notice any of these, flush the tank immediately. Hard water or well water can accelerate sediment buildup, so adjust your schedule accordingly.

Q: Can flushing my water heater void the warranty?

A: No, as long as you follow Rheem’s maintenance guidelines. In fact, many warranties require proof of regular flushing to honor claims. Keep records of when you flush the tank—some Rheem models include a maintenance log in the owner’s manual.

Q: What’s the difference between flushing and descaling?

A: Flushing refers to draining and rinsing a storage tank to remove sediment. Descaling is the process for tankless systems, where a chemical solution (like vinegar or a commercial descaler) is circulated to dissolve mineral deposits within the heat exchanger. Storage tanks can’t be descaled—they must be flushed mechanically.

Q: How long does it take to flush a Rheem water heater?

A: With the right tools and preparation, flushing takes 30–60 minutes. The bulk of the time is spent draining the tank slowly to ensure sediment is carried out effectively. If you’re unfamiliar with the process, allocate an extra 15–20 minutes for troubleshooting minor issues like a stubborn valve or hose kinks.
